The effect of the combination of denosumab injection and calcium carbonate D3 tablets on the recovery of elderly patients with intertrochanteric fracture of femur after intramedullary nail fixation surgery

Abstract:

Objective

To investigate the effect of denosumab injection combined with calcium carbonate D3 tablets on the recovery of elderly patients with intertrochanteric fracture of femur (IFF) after intramedullary nail fixation.

Methods

A retrospective collection of case data was conducted on 80 elderly IFF patients who underwent proximal femoral anti rotation intramedullary nail fixation surgery in the hospital from February 2022 to February 2025. According to different postoperative treatment plans, the patients were divided into a control group (treated with calcium carbonate D3 tablets, 38 cases) and an observation group (treated with denosumab injection combined with calcium carbonate D3 tablets, 42 cases). Both groups were treated for 12 months. The bone density values, bone formation and resorption markers [osteocalcin (BGP), type I procollagen N-terminal propeptide (PINP), alkaline phosphatase (BALP), and tartrate resistant acid phosphatase (TRACP-5b)], inflammatory markers [C-reactive protein (CRP), interleukin-6 (IL-6), erythrocyte sedimentation rate (ESR)], excellent hip joint function rate, and incidence of complications and adverse reactions were compared between two groups.

Results

The bone density values between the femoral neck and trochanter in both groups after 6 and 12 months of treatment gradually increased compared to before treatment, and were higher after 12 months of treatment than after 6 months of treatment (P<0.05). Further inter group comparison showed that the bone density values between the femoral neck and trochanter in the observation group were higher than those in the control group at 6 and 12 months of treatment (P<0.05). After 12 months of treatment, serum BGP, PINP, and BALP levels increased in both groups, while TRACP-5b levels decreased, with the observation group showing more significant changes (P<0.05). After 12 months of treatment, the levels of various inflammatory indicators in both groups decreased, and the observation group had even lower levels (P<0.05). After 12 months of treatment, compared with the control group, the observation group showed a significant increase in the rate of excellent hip joint function and a significant decrease in the rate of recurrent fractures (P<0.05). There was no significant difference in the incidence of nonunion, delayed union, and internal fixation failure between the two groups (P>0.05).

Conclusions

The combination of denosumab injection and calcium carbonate D3 tablets can not only improve bone density and metabolism in elderly patients with IFF, but also alleviate inflammatory reactions, improve hip joint function, and reduce the risk of recurrent fractures.
